Court Orders Papaya Gaming to Pay $719M to Firy's Skillz Platform

A federal court has ordered Papaya Gaming to pay $719 million to Firy's Skillz platform. This is a massive award relative to Firy's market cap and could transform its balance sheet. The judgment appears to resolve a legal dispute in Firy's favor, removing a key overhang. No prior news of this ruling appears in the timeline, making this a fresh, high-impact event. At the time of this announcement, FIRY was trading at $11.16 on NYSE in the Technology sector, with a market capitalization of approximately $130.5M. The 52-week trading range was $2.23 to $20.00.
